When deriving the Law of Cosines, the equation h^2=a^2-x^2 is created using the Pythagorean theorem. Use substitution to replace h2 in the equation below and then simplify. c^2=h^2+b^2-2bx+x^2

Answer:

[tex]c^2=a^2+b^2-2bx[/tex]

Step-by-step explanation:

We are given equation

[tex]h^2=a^2-x^2[/tex]

we need to plug this equation into

[tex]c^2=h^2+b^2-2bx+x^2[/tex]

we can replace h^2

and we get

[tex]c^2=a^2-x^2+b^2-2bx+x^2[/tex]

now, we can cancel like terms

[tex]c^2=a^2+b^2-2bx[/tex]

so, we get after simplification as

[tex]c^2=a^2+b^2-2bx[/tex]
